Book Author: J. Scott Savage Visits Goshen Elementary

Students in the upper grades at Goshen School enjoyed an assembly given by book author, J Scott Savage. He is the author of the Farworld middle grade fantasy series and the Case File 13 middle grade monster series. During the assembly, Mr. Savage shared with the students ways to make their writing exciting and creative. He told the students that he started telling stories to his cousins and friends when he was just eleven years old. It was at this young age that he knew that he wanted to be a writer.Mr. Savage has been writing and publishing books for over ten years.
